Abstract
Luminescence spectra of 4f(n)<----> 4f(n-1)5d transitions of lanthanide ion s in LiYF4 are reported. Some interesting trends are observed. Lifetime mea surements for the spin allowed fd emission show that the electric dipole ma trix element for the fd transition decreases through the lanthanide series. Also the splitting between the high spin and low spin fd states decreases through the lanthanide series. Both effects are reproduced by calculations using a theoretical model that extends established models for the 4f(n) con figuration by including crystal field and spin-orbit interactions for the 5 d electron and the Coulomb interaction between the 4f and 5d electrons.
